Output 8595936d4fa64092a85afdd56396cddd60204e95e184e5a731b4b299f622a592:4
- value
- 40739185
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d40231069d54355812bbc7ecd57bb86b3eb95d70 OP_EQUAL
- address
- MTEA7NEFgEJ5Z5JFK5oEKtET1xGBAWjvpr
- transaction
- 8595936d4fa64092a85afdd56396cddd60204e95e184e5a731b4b299f622a592
- spent
- true